camp·to·the·cin \ˌkamptəˈthēsə̇n\ noun (-s) Etymology: New Latin Camptotheca, genus name (from campto- + -theca) + English -in : an alkaloid C20H16N2O4 from the wood of a Chinese tree (Camptotheca acuminata) of the family Nyssaceae that has shown some antileukemic and antitumor activity in animal studies ; also : a semisynthetic or synthetic derivative of this |
